What are the methods for handling deadlocks?

 The deadlock problem can be dealt with in one of the three ways:

 a. Use a protocol to prevent or avoid deadlocks, make sure that the system will never enter a deadlock state. 

b. Permit the system to enter the deadlock state, detect it and then recover. 

c. Ignore the problem all together, and pretend that deadlocks never happen in the system.
